Benitez: Southampton draw is a small step forward

Newcastle boss Rafa Benitez felt that his side made some slight progress with their 0-0 draw at Southampton.

The whole football world knows of the mountainous task Benitez faces with Mike Ashley holding the purse strings at Newcastle. Understandably, The Magpies’ Spanish manager is looking to take all the positives he can, at the moment.

โ€œIn the circumstances, it is a positive result, a clean sheet and one point away,โ€™โ€™ Benitez told the BBC.

โ€œWe are in a difficult position but it is a small step forward in terms of confidence and showing the team we can compete and do what expecting to do.

โ€œThe team is working hard so I can not complain.โ€

Benitez led Newcastle to a very impressive 10th-place finish, last season. However, the longer this season continues as it has been, the more that mid-table achievement becomes a distant memory for Magpies fans.

Newcastle’s next two games are against Watford and Bournemouth, both at home. Benitez’s side are still without a Premier League win and they will have to up their game significantly if they hope to take three points from either of those two games.
